    On October 20, the AAMC responded to a September 26 request for information (RFI) issued by Senate Health, Education, Labor, and Pensions (HELP) Committee Ranking Member Bill Cassidy, MD, (R-La.). Cassidy issued the RFI seeking feedback on “how the CDC can better coordinate with stakeholders, more effectively modernize public health data, and improve core public health activities, such as epidemiology, training programs, and its global health portfolio.”

    In its response, the AAMC reiterated the importance of ongoing investments in public health. The letter also provided different recommendations to modernize public health data systems. The AAMC also urged Congress to work together to reauthorize programs under the Pandemic All-Hazards and Preparedness Act (PAHPA) and pass the Public Health Infrastructure Saves Lives Act (S.1995).
